Rivals the 5.10 Moccasyms, December 28, 2009
This review is from: Mad Rock Men's Con-Tact High-Performance Slip-On (Apparel)
These slippers are soft, precise, and snug. The overall quality is good, and left/right pair looks symmetrical. (I've seen shoes where left and right are visibly different in size and shape.) It's super light-weight and thin. They fit tight across the top, so those with high instep may have a hard time putting them on. The leather is cool to touch and absorbs moisture, good for those hot days (but bad for the cold days). The die does come off, but only if you sweat a bucket.
The heel cup is perfect for those with smaller heel and lower ankles (as mine are), since the rand is shaped lower, avoiding the painful ankle cut like other deeper-heeled shoes. The heel pops off easy (as expected for slippers), and the strap helps somewhat to keep the heel on, but not 100%. The heel rubber pattern plus EVA wedge makes it less sensitive for heel hooking, but also less painful.
The toebox is very asymmetrical and points downwards/inwards. It causes the big toe to straighten out a bit, while the other toes are tightly curled, which has a different feel than other shoes. The toebox may be very tight at first, but the leather softens and expands over time, giving more room. The downward shape also flattens out over time. After 9 months, these have definitely lengthened out by 1/2 size.
Toe rubber is pretty good, but shape and thickness makes it harder to bend the toes upwards. You need to develop stronger toe muscles to make use of this feature.
Sizing wise, I think they match 1:1 to normal shoe size. What I mean is, if you're size 7 Mens, then pick size 7 Mens in these to start with. Downsizing may be possible if these are exact fit.

Good but, March 14, 2011
This review is from: Mad Rock Men's Con-Tact High-Performance Slip-On (Apparel)
Definitly a nice climbing show. the only problem i had was that I had to order it 4 times. usually they have to be a half size smaller than my normal size 10. By the time I got one that didnt require me cutting off my toes I had to order a size 12. Other than that. all good.

3.0 out of 5 stars
Cheap Trills, December 3, 2011
Wow so I bought these shoes 4 months ago, and they JUST STOPPED bleeding (red dye inside shoe staining my feet). They're sort of aggressive, but the rubber is pretty flexible so it doesn't really last. Stretchy rubber!! When I first got them they were super duper tight, now I have to wash them if I want them to fit tight for a whole week. I got them for like $50 so it wasn't a bad deal, but now I kind of wish I would have spent the extra $50 and got something of more quality.
